ich habe eine Excel, in die ich per Klick auf einen Button eine Spalte oberhalb einfügen möchte, bei der die Formeln erhalten bleiben.
Das klappt soweit alles.
Jetzt möchte ich aber die Zellen mit den Formeln schützen.
Wenn ich den Zellschutz eingestellt habe, dann auf den Buton "Neue Zelle oberhalb einfügen" klicke, kann aufgrund des Zellschutzes keine Zeile eingefügt werden.
Habt ihr eine Idee?
Im Makro müsste ich einstellen, dass der Zellschutz für den Moment des neue Zelle oberhalb einfügens aufgehoben und danach wieder aktiviert wird.
Wie klappt das?
Mein Makro bis dato:
Sub Zeile_einfügen()
'' Zeile_einfügen Makro
Rows("8:8").Select ' Zeile, in die neue Spalte eingefügt werden soll
Selection.Copy
Selection.Insert Shift:=xlDown
Application.CutCopyMode = False
Range("A8:AZ8").Select
For Each Zelle In Selection
If Zelle.HasFormula = True Then Else Zelle.ClearContents
Next Zelle
Range("B8").Value = Date
Range("A8") = Range("A9") + 1
End Sub
Danke für Eure Hilfe!